Occurring on December 10 in the United States and the early hours of the morning on December 11 in Australia, December's full Moon is a total lunar eclipse. Being a south node eclipse, this is an event that will have many examining, and learning from, the past. The Sabian Symbol is Gemini 19: In A Museum, A Large Archaic Volume Reveals A Traditional Wisdom.
The ‘Large Archaic Volume Reveals a Traditional Wisdom’. It is in a ‘Museum’ where it is safe and secure, and available to all who pass by and appreciate it. ‘Traditional Wisdom’ is nowadays often taken for granted or ignored. In this Symbol this ‘Wisdom’ is locked away in a ‘Museum’ like some kind of curiosity that is somehow revered, but possibly no longer relevant. The ‘Museum’ may literally be a building, but it may also be information or knowledge hidden deep within yourself or the elders of your community. This ‘Wisdom’ is held within all of us and merely needs to be tapped to be understood.
Some effort needs to be made to discover this ‘Large Archaic Volume’ and to allow the  ‘Traditional Wisdom’ within it to inspire your actions in present day situations. You may experience intuitive ‘Wisdom’ that seems to be generated outside of your own experience. In a progressive world we look so often for new ideas and new solutions. ‘Traditional’ knowledge can seem to be irrelevant to the present, but in truth it is something we often need in our lives. The knowledge behind those beliefs or rituals can be as relevant today as it has always been. Reading and studying this ‘Archaic Wisdom’ can bring a sense of pride in our ancestors and those that went before us. It is, however, often important to update the way we view and use traditional wisdom. Confidence in your actions will come from foundations that have a history or a strong sense of past. Learn to take the best from the past, as it is useful for providing answers and clues to modern life problems. However, let go of any old and outworn beliefs that are holding you back.
